Mar 1, 2022 · In Texas, you are required to return your marriage license to the county clerk's office after your wedding ceremony (with the signature of the person who performed your ceremony, as well as the date and county of your ceremony) within 30 days of your wedding ceremony. A Texas marriage license is good for 90 days, so the ceremony will need to be performed within that window of time.
